Question NX Wet Kit questions

I just installed a universal wet kit on my supercharged bonneville and have a few questions. Everything seems to be working right, solenoids clicking, nitrous and fuel both coming out of the nozzle. I'm only running a 35 shot.
When I have the bottle closed and I hit the nitrous, and only fuel comes out.. it drips out. Does this mix while nitrous is sprayed too? Or should it be misting out of the nozzle on its own. (Is this what causes puddling?)
This may be out of some of your guys' realm being that its supercharged, but I'll ask anyway. When I hit the gas in the car I get a noticeable increase in power, but it also pings a LOT when I hit it and I have to let off right away. It doesn't ping when I'm WOT and not spraying, only when I am. I'm running 93 octane with colder plugs gapped at .050" (stock is .060"). I'm just wondering if the engine isn't getting the fuel it needs and thats what's causing the pinging? Any help is appreciated. Sorry for the long post.

Re: NX Wet Kit questions

Well I've never run a 35 shot, but something's not right if it's "dripping" out. Your fuel pressure should be up around 40psi, that should be a pretty strong spray. It won't be a "mist" but 40psi should be a pretty good squirt!

Nitrous + no fuel will get you running lean, which can certainly be why you're getting ping...

Re: NX Wet Kit questions

That's what I'm saying - even with no nitrous flowing, 40psi of fuel should be a nice squirt, not a "drip" - so I think you're not really getting the fuel through there that you expect. I'd check the pressure, jet fitting, etc, and figure out if something's wrong with the fuel system.

As to what it should be when the nitrous is also flowing, yes, the nitrous at 1000psi should mix nicely with the fuel and cause a spray to come out the nozzle.
